中国地区地磁正常场模型研究  被引量:10

A Study on Model of Geomagnetic Normal Field of China Region

摘  要:基于2000年中国地区的实测地磁3分量数据,分别选用Taylor模型和第四代地磁场综合模型——CM4计算并绘制出正常场分布图。由于2种正常场分布较为相似,为了进一步比较研究,分别将实测值减去2种正常场模型值以得到2种磁异常值,并利用曲面Spline模型绘制各地磁分量磁异常图,结果显示:2种异常图分布基本一致,以CM4模型作为正常场与国界外的地磁分布结合得较好,适合进行大尺度的磁场研究,计算的磁异常分布在国内以负异常为主;以Taylor模型作为正常场适合进行局部区域的磁场研究,获得的磁异常图正负分布较为均匀、合理。Based on three components survey data of China in 2000,two kinds of normal field,main field model of CM4 and Taylor polynomial model,were chosen to calculate and draw the distribution plots of normal field. Due to the high similarity between the two kinds of normal field and in order to make more precise comparative analysis of them,two kinds of anomaly values were correspondingly calculated by using the two models. Moreover,the Surface Spline model was selected to draw anomaly plots of each component. Results showed that the distribution of the two kinds of the normal field is very similar. The normal field made by CM4 has a good coincidence with the distribution outside the boundary,which is suit for the study of the geomagnetic anomaly on large scale. Nevertheless,the negative values dominate in most regions of China; On the contrary,the normal field made by Taylor model is suit for the study of the regional geomagnetic anomaly,the distribution of positive and negative values is comparatively uniform and reasonable in the mainland.
